Apple has already made it known that it's not a fan of in-app cryptocurrency transfers, and now it's banging that drum again for a decentralized social messaging app backed by Twitter co-founder Jack Dorsey.
Apple App StoreApple App Store
The app is called Damus, and it's based on the decentralized social network Nostr. With that specific integration, Damus is capable of sending in-app micro donations via Bitcoin to other users.
